Part time role - night duty only 56-64 hours per fortnight 30 bed Orthopaedic + Spine and Neurosurgical Ward RN Grade 1, $41.49 - $52.97/hr plus super Subsidised meals and parking Are you a Registered Nurse with excellent interpersonal and customer service skills, and a passion for delivering high quality patient care?
About the role Gold Coast Private Hospital is currently looking for experienced Registered Nurses to join our Orthopaedic + Spine and Neurosurgical ward on a part time basis. This is a night shift duty role, commencing shifts at 10:30 PM - 7:15 AM with flexible days across Monday-Sunday. You will have excellent interpersonal skills and a passion for delivering high quality patient care to join our established surgical nursing team.
Your duties will include: Provide evidenced based nursing care to patients undergoing our Orthopaedic and other surgical procedures Liaise with the multi-disciplinary team Ensure patient and staff safety Supervise, direct and guide nursing team members; Enrolled Nurses (ENs) and Assistants in Nursing (AINs) to deliver patient care Deliver education and support to individuals/patients for the management of their health recovery, rehabilitation or end of life needs Essential Criteria: Minimum 1-2 years experience as a Registered Nurse in a hospital setting Experience in a post-surgical ward ideal but not mandatory Current Registration with AHPRA Commitment to Quality Patient Care Sound clinical decision making and problem solving skills Excellent communication and customer service skills Works well independently and within a team Why Healthscope?
